Ukraine May Join the EU in 2027: New Integration Approach and Challenges


European media report that the draft peace plan fixes Ukraine's possible accession to the EU in 2027. What does this mean?

European media are abuzz with drafts of a peace plan that indicate Ukraine may join the European Union as early as 2027. While this is a positive prospect for some, it also presents complex challenges for Europe.

Ukraine's accession to the EU is expected to be gradual rather than immediate and full-fledged. This process requires institutional reforms, economic transformations, and the removal of customs barriers with EU countries. Additionally, Ukraine must adapt its tax and fiscal systems, which heavily rely on customs revenue.

According to one scenario, Ukraine would gain access to structural funds, the EU single market, and subsidies, but would not have voting rights at the initial stage. As reforms progress, Ukraine would gradually acquire more participation in EU decision-making.

This accelerated integration format may provoke questions from Balkan countries and Turkey, which have long been waiting for EU membership after meeting many requirements. There may be concerns about double standards, yet the post-2022 global context prompts the EU to consider new approaches.

Some see Ukraine's swift integration as a security measure, expecting EU membership to deter further Russian aggression. However, experts argue that real security is rooted in specific guarantees, military presence, and direct support from allies, including the US.

Among the risks is the possibility Ukraine could remain long-term without voting rights, limiting its influence on key decisions despite participating in EU structures.
